Building a portfolio ...On Fidelity.com, fractional trades can be executed by logging in and following the steps below: Select the appropriate account from the dropdown, then click "go". If you invested $100 in a stock but a whole share ...Fidelity offers fractional share investing at no extra charge. In fact, Fidelity does not charge any commissions or extra fees for trading stocks or ETFs on their platform, including buying and selling of fractional shares.
